Eiskanal Route is a black (advanced) run at Schmittenhöhe Zell am See measuring 1.1 km, dropping 172 m from 1597 m down to 1425 m. It averages a 15.7% gradient, steepening to around 34.1% at its most sustained pitch.
Snowboard-friendly: no significant flat or uphill sections detected along the descent.
